Artificial intelligence is rapidly reshaping the legal industry, promising to streamline knowledge work, accelerate research, and uncover insights hidden in mountains of documents. But, without the right foundation, AI adoption in law firms and corporate legal departments is untrustworthy and fraught with risk.

For Information Governance and IT leaders, the critical first step isn’t picking an AI tool. It’s making sure your AI is only trained and powered by the right data: accurate, structured, and defensible.
